Red/White Wire: (When programmed for (-) Domelight Supervision Output)
When Programmed for this function, the Red/White wire provides a (-) output to turn on the vehicles interior
light when the alarm has been disarmed. The domelight will stay on for 30 seconds unless the ignition key is
on.

Brown Wire: (When programmed for (-) Horn Output)
When Programmed for this function, the Brown wire provides a (-) output to use the vehicles horn as the
primary sounding device. Locate the horn button wire at the base of the steering column.
Note: Some vehicles will require an additional relay.
